It’s 2028 and the machines are in control.
They didn’t start a war. But they made themselves indispensable.
Then they took over.

Journey into the very near future where AI calls the shots and the world economy is no longer being run for people.

Set across Sydney, London, Bengaluru, and a secret desert compute hub, 2028 follows analyst Anna Kelleher, journalist Tom Reyes, tech supremo Ethan Vale and founder Arjun Mehta in a race to save the human race.

2028 is a global fact-based thriller about people, power, advanced humanoid robots and an intelligence called Joel. It's the chilling story of our future.

The Third Willow

The first Edward Mercier Mystery: an atmospheric, intimate thriller set in rural France, where a seemingly quiet village has learned to keep its secrets.

The Astrakhan's Feather

A crime thriller set around the isolated Bone Mountain community, where murder exposes the history a town hoped it had buried.
